Tale
-
Entertainment
Final season of The Handmaid’s Tale: What the cast said before the show ended
Hulu After six seasons on Hulu, The Handmaid’s Tale will conclude the story in 2025. Based on Margaret Atwood‘s novel…
Read More »
Hulu After six seasons on Hulu, The Handmaid’s Tale will conclude the story in 2025. Based on Margaret Atwood‘s novel…
Read More »